Backwater Valve & Basement Flooding Protection in Euclid Avenue Bay City

A backwater valve installation prevents sewage from backing up into your basement during heavy rain or sewer line issues, protecting your property from significant water damage and contamination. Property owners in Euclid Avenue Bay City should consider this service if they experience basement flooding from sewer backups, especially given the heavy clay soils and older combined sewer systems common in the area.

Neglecting backwater valve installation can lead to catastrophic basement flooding with raw sewage, causing extensive property damage, health hazards, and costly remediation. This protection is crucial in areas like Euclid Avenue Bay City where heavy clay soils and combined sewers make basement backups a frequent risk during spring thaws and summer downpours.

What's included in Backwater Valve & Basement Flooding Protection

Installation of a new backwater valve on your main sewer line, typically within the basement floor or outside the foundation.

Excavation and concrete cutting as necessary for valve placement and proper access to the sewer line.

Integration of the backwater valve with existing plumbing systems, ensuring proper flow and seal.

Testing of the newly installed backwater valve to confirm effective operation and prevent reverse flow.

Permitting and inspection services coordinated with your municipal building department, or the county for township properties properties, adhering to Michigan Plumbing Code.

Restoration of disturbed areas, including concrete patching or backfilling, to a safe and functional condition.

What affects the cost of Backwater Valve & Basement Flooding Protection

The specific location of the main sewer line and ease of access (e.g., inside basement vs. outside excavation).

The type and size of backwater valve required, based on existing sewer line diameter.

The extent of concrete cutting and repatching needed for the installation.

Whether additional plumbing modifications or repairs are necessary due to existing pipe conditions (e.g., old cast-iron drains common in pre-1960 Euclid Avenue Bay City homes).

How do I know if I need a backwater valve?

If your basement experiences sewage backups during heavy rainfall or municipal sewer problems, or if you live in an older home in Euclid Avenue Bay City with a combined sewer system, a backwater valve is highly recommended to prevent future incidents.

Where is a backwater valve typically installed?

Backwater valves are usually installed on the main sewer line where it exits your home, either inside your basement floor or outside the foundation before it connects to the municipal sewer system.

Does a backwater valve require maintenance?

Yes, it's generally recommended to have your backwater valve inspected and cleaned annually to ensure it remains free of debris and can operate effectively when needed.
